Double Glazed Window Repairs
Double glazing can develop problems in time, like an air bubble between the glass or frames that are rotting. These problems are simple to fix and could be cheaper than you thought.
Check with the company where you purchased it to see whether there is a guarantee. You should also try to solve any issues you encounter yourself.
Sealing
Window seals, referred to as upvc window repairs near me window seals, play an important role in the insulation of double-glazed windows. Insufficient seals can cause drafts, condensation, and other issues. Fortunately damaged seals can be replaced or repaired to restore your double glazing's efficiency.
The leakage of water between glass panes is the most common sign of double-glazed windows which need to be resealed. This moisture can cause stains, harm the window frames, and increase the cost of energy. The moisture between the glass can also lead to a foggy appearance that may come and go depending on indoor/outdoor temperatures or humidity levels.
It is recommended to speak with the installer who installed your double-glazed windows if you think the seals on your windows are not working correctly. They can visit your home and reseal damaged areas, which can be cheaper than replacing the entire window unit. Examine your warranty documents and the company that installed your double-glazed windows may be still under warranty. This will save you money in the long term on repairs or replacements.
Gasket rollers are used by window repair professionals with double-glazed windows to assist in pushing the new seals into position. These tools also help you get an air-tight seal that is essential for windows' functionality.
When the seal between a double-glazed window's glass panes becomes faulty, it can result in a variety of issues, including moisture between the panes, an inefficiency of energy, and a distorted view. In most instances, a window seal replacement requires removing the old glass and replacing it with. This can be accomplished without the need to replace frame of the window.
You should hire an expert to replace or repair double-glazed window seals. It's usually more complicated and time-consuming than attempting it yourself. Also, it's recommended to find a double-glazing repair service that is registered and certified because this will give you the assurance that they will do the job correctly.
Glass
Double-glazed windows are composed of two panes with an air space between them. The air is filled with gases such as Krypton and argon that slow down the heat transfer through your windows. This helps to keep your home at a comfortable temperature without putting too much strain on your heating and cooling system. You'll need to fix your double-glazed window as quickly when it starts to crack or damaged.
Replacing the glass of your double-glazed window repair near me is typically the best option. However it is important to realize that repairing a double-paned window requires more than simply replacing the glass. It also requires restoring the factory seal to allow your window to function as it should. This is why it's usually better to contact an expert for double glazing repairs instead of trying to fix it yourself.
Double glazing can last for a number of years if properly maintained however, issues do happen periodically. It isn't uncommon for these issues to diminish the effectiveness of double glazed windows and doors and make them look unattractive. There are plenty of ways these issues can be addressed at an affordable cost, meaning that you don't have to replace your windows altogether.
Misting is a common problem with double-glazed windows. This occurs when the seal around a glass panel fails and allows moisture-laden air to enter between the panes of glass. This can cause windows to become foggy, or even damp. It also decreases the insulation of double-glazed windows.
This kind of issue can be extremely frustrating because it can greatly affect the look and efficiency of your double glazed windows. To avoid this issue it is recommended that you contact the company from whom you purchased your double glazed windows as soon as possible to report the issue. It is essential to write it down, either by email or phone. This will allow you to keep a record of your conversations, any agreements reached, and the date on which the problem will be solved.

Hardware
When it comes to double-glazed windows, there is a variety of different issues that may arise over time. Some of these issues are leaks, water intrusion, and foggy windows. Many people believe that they must replace their entire window when these problems occur. However, the majority of them can be easily repaired.
The first step in repairing a double-glazed window is to remove the old pane. This must be done with care to avoid further damage to the glass. Next, remove any paint or sealants around the edges of your glass. This can be done with either a putty knife, or a scraper. Once the old pane has been removed, the new pane can be inserted in the frame. A new layer of sealant needs to be applied.
If the window is still covered by warranty, you might be able to request that the manufacturer to replace the glass unit free of cost. If not, engage a professional to look over and repair the window repairs near me.
While the glass is an important component of a double-glazed window but the hardware is essential to ensure that it works effectively. The sash and the balance are used to open and close the window. If these components are damaged, it could be difficult to operate the window and could create safety risks. For double glazing repair seek out a professional in the event that the balance and sash are damaged.
Condensation between the panes is a different issue with double-glazed windows. It occurs when warm air comes into contact with windows that are cooler. While this is a natural occurrence however, it can result in water ingress and decay. Installing a ventilation system in your home is the most effective way to avoid this.
If you own a listed home it is crucial to choose a double glazing firm that has expertise working with historical properties. In many cases, it's possible to install slim profile double glazed units into listed buildings without compromising the character of the building. These options can be designed to look like the windows of the past and will keep the house warm while retaining its original appeal.
